Userform Kopyalama

Katılım
28 Haziran 2007
Mesajlar
246
Excel Vers. ve Dili
Excel 2003 Tr
Selamlar


Bir Userform'un kitap içinde birden fazla kopyasını almak mümkün müdür ?
 
Katılım
15 Haziran 2006
Mesajlar
3,704
Excel Vers. ve Dili
Excel 2003, 2007, 2010 (TR)
Tasarım aşamasında mı yoksa Çalışma kipinde mi?

Eğer Tasarım aşamasındaysa, Userformu export etmeniz ve daha sonra da Import etmeniz gerekir. Çalışma kipindeyse, yeni bir UF class oluşturmanız gerekir.
 
Katılım
28 Haziran 2007
Mesajlar
246
Excel Vers. ve Dili
Excel 2003 Tr
Tasarım aşamasında hocam. Menu işlevi görecek bir Userform tasarladım. Bunun her ay için bir kopyasını almam lazım. İlk formu tamamlayıp adını Menu1Ocak yaptım. Sonra bunu Menu2Subat diye export ettim. import ederken Error during load ve will not be loaded hatalını aldım. O yüzden foruma sorma ihtiyacı hissettim.
 
Katılım
15 Haziran 2006
Mesajlar
3,704
Excel Vers. ve Dili
Excel 2003, 2007, 2010 (TR)
Burada çok hassas bir durum var ... Benim de zaman zaman, dikkatsizliğimden başıma geldiği için biliyorum ... Export ettiğiniz frm uzantılı dosyada; Name özelliği halen daha VBE'de bulunan UF ile aynı kalıyor. Bu import aşamasında, projede aynı isimli iki UF yaratmak isteniyormuş gibi değerlendiriliyor.

Hiçbirşeye başlamadan önce, VBE'deki Project Explorer'da sadece Menu1Ocak adında (Name) bir UF'nizin olduğunu varsayalım.

Eğer, Menu2Subat UF'sini yaratak istiyorsanız, şu adımları aynen tekrarlayın.

1. Görünen UF'nin adını Menu2Subat olarak değiştirin.

2. Şimdi, bu UF'yi istediğiniz bir yere Export edin.

3. VBE'de UF'nin adını tekrar Menu1Ocak olarak değiştirin.

4. Şimdi de, dışarı attığınız UF'yi Import edin.

Bir sorun olmadan kopyasını almış olmanız gerekiyor.


.
 
Katılım
24 Temmuz 2008
Mesajlar
56
Excel Vers. ve Dili
Excel2003 VB
Hocam saolun. bende bir türlü beceremiyodum bu işi. 10 tane form hazırladım az önce.şekillerini, kodlarını tek tek değiştirip.İş bitince gördüm :( ama olsun öğrendim artık :)
 
Üst